POLL Sound Integrations (EIN 87-1236070) reports POLL SOUND INTEGRATIONS RETIREMENT 401(K) PLAN on its most recent Form 5500, with $502K in plan assets across 27 active participants. Form 5500 is the annual report employers file with the U.S. Department of Labor for their retirement plans, and it’s public.

POLL Sound Integrations’s Form 5500 doesn’t separately disclose a recordkeeper we can confirm. The firms named on its Schedule C are service providers — which can include investment managers, trustees, and auditors, and are not necessarily the company that runs your account. To find who runs your 401(k), check your enrollment paperwork or a recent statement, or ask POLL Sound IntegrationsHR for the recordkeeper’s name and login.
